Blessed Thomas Scryven, also known as Thomas Scriven, was a devout Carthusian choir monk of the Charterhouse in London, England. Little is known about his early life, including details of his birth and background. However, his spiritual journey led him to the sacred walls of the Charterhouse, where he dedicated his life to prayer, contemplation, and service to God.
